US5S105 - Low Skew LVCMOS Clock Buffer

General Description

The US5S105 is a low skew, single input to five output, clock buffer.

Part of Ultrasilicon’ Clock family, this is a low skew, small clock buffer.

Key Features

  • High-Performance 1:5 LVCMOS Clock Buffer.
  • Extremely low additive jitter < 25-fs nominal.
  • Output Skew < 50 ps (Typical).
  • Very low propagation delay < 3 ns.
  • Synchronous Output Enable Is Available.
  • Outputs Operate up to 250 MHz for 3.3V.
  • Outputs Operate up to 200 MHz for 2.5V and 1.8V.
  • Supply voltage: 3.3V, 2.5V or 1.8V.
  • Industrial Temperature Range:-40°C to 85°C.
  • Available in 8-Pin SOP Package.
